原因分析模型数据分析通过收集数据、数据清洗和预处理、特征选择和提取、模型选择和训练、模型评估和优化等步骤完成。 数据收集是基础,确保数据的质量和完整性至关重要。在数据清洗和预处理中,需要处理缺失值、异常值和噪声数据,以提高数据的准确性和可靠性。特征选择和提取有助于识别关键变量,减少数据维度,提升模型性能。模型选择和训练阶段,需要根据具体问题选择合适的算法,如回归、分类或聚类等。最后,通过模型评估和优化,确保模型的准确性和稳定性。
一、数据收集
数据收集是构建原因分析模型的第一步,是整个数据分析过程的基石。数据来源可以包括数据库、文件、API接口、传感器数据等。高质量的数据收集需要考虑以下几个方面:
- 数据来源的多样性和可靠性:确保数据来源的可信度,避免数据偏差。
- 数据采样频率:根据分析需求,确定合理的数据采样频率,避免过度或不足采样。
- 数据存储和管理:采用合适的数据库或数据仓库工具,确保数据的高效存储和管理。
数据收集过程中,需要注意数据隐私和安全问题,确保数据的合法性和合规性。
二、数据清洗和预处理
数据清洗和预处理是数据分析过程中必不可少的环节,旨在提高数据质量,消除噪音和异常值。有效的数据清洗和预处理包含以下步骤:
- 缺失值处理:采用删除、填充或插值等方法处理缺失值,确保数据完整性。
- 异常值检测和处理:使用统计方法或机器学习算法检测异常值,并根据具体情况进行处理,如删除或修正。
- 数据标准化和归一化:将数据转换为统一的尺度,消除不同量纲之间的影响,提高模型的稳定性和收敛速度。
数据清洗和预处理的质量直接影响模型的性能,因此需要特别关注。
三、特征选择和提取
特征选择和提取是构建高效模型的关键步骤,通过选择和提取最能代表数据特征的变量,提高模型的性能和解释性。有效的特征选择和提取包括以下内容:
- 特征工程:通过技术手段生成新的特征,如组合、分解、变换等。
- 降维技术:采用PCA、LDA等降维方法,减少数据维度,去除冗余信息。
- 特征选择算法:使用过滤法、包装法和嵌入法等算法,选择最具代表性的特征,提高模型的解释性和性能。
特征选择和提取的质量直接决定了模型的复杂度和性能,因此需要特别关注。
四、模型选择和训练
模型选择和训练是构建原因分析模型的核心环节,选择合适的算法和参数,训练出性能优异的模型。有效的模型选择和训练包含以下步骤:
- 算法选择:根据具体问题的性质,选择合适的算法,如线性回归、决策树、随机森林、支持向量机等。
- 参数调优:通过网格搜索、随机搜索等方法,找到最优的模型参数,提高模型性能。
- 交叉验证:采用交叉验证方法评估模型性能,避免过拟合和欠拟合问题。
模型选择和训练过程中,需要不断进行实验和调整,以找到最佳的模型和参数组合。
五、模型评估和优化
模型评估和优化是确保模型性能和稳定性的关键步骤,通过评估指标和优化策略,提升模型的实际应用效果。有效的模型评估和优化包括以下内容:
- 评估指标:选择合适的评估指标,如准确率、精确率、召回率、F1值等,全面评估模型性能。
- 模型优化:通过正则化、剪枝、集成学习等方法,优化模型结构,提高模型的泛化能力。
- 模型部署和监控:将模型部署到生产环境,实时监控模型性能,及时进行调整和优化。
模型评估和优化过程中,需要持续关注模型的实际应用效果,确保模型在不同环境下的稳定性和可靠性。
六、数据可视化和报告
数据可视化和报告是展示分析结果的重要手段,通过直观的图表和报告,帮助理解和解释分析结果。有效的数据可视化和报告包括以下内容:
- 数据可视化工具:采用合适的数据可视化工具,如Tableau、Power BI、Matplotlib等,生成直观的图表和仪表盘。
- 报告生成:根据分析需求,生成详细的数据分析报告,包括数据来源、分析过程、模型结果等。
- 结果解释和展示:通过图表和文字解释分析结果,帮助决策者理解和应用分析结果。
数据可视化和报告的质量直接影响分析结果的传播和应用,因此需要特别关注。
七、案例分析和应用
通过具体案例,展示原因分析模型数据分析的实际应用效果,帮助理解和应用分析方法。有效的案例分析和应用包括以下内容:
- 案例背景:介绍案例的背景信息,包括数据来源、分析目标、问题描述等。
- 分析过程:详细描述数据收集、清洗、预处理、特征选择、模型训练和评估等过程。
- 分析结果:展示分析结果,通过图表和文字解释分析结果,提供有价值的洞见和建议。
通过案例分析和应用,展示原因分析模型数据分析的实际效果,帮助读者理解和应用分析方法。
八、未来发展和趋势
原因分析模型数据分析的未来发展和趋势,主要体现在数据技术的进步和应用场景的扩展。未来发展的关键方向包括以下内容:
- 大数据技术:随着大数据技术的发展,数据分析的规模和复杂度不断增加,数据分析的效率和效果得到显著提升。
- 人工智能和机器学习:人工智能和机器学习技术的进步,使得数据分析模型更加智能化和自动化,提高了分析的准确性和效率。
- 应用场景的扩展:数据分析的应用场景不断扩展,从传统的业务分析,扩展到金融、医疗、交通、能源等各个领域。
未来的发展和趋势,将进一步推动原因分析模型数据分析的发展,提高数据分析的价值和应用效果。
通过以上内容的详细描述,系统地展示了原因分析模型数据分析的全过程和关键环节,帮助读者全面理解和掌握数据分析的方法和技巧。
相关问答FAQs:
原因分析模型数据分析怎么做出来的呢?
原因分析模型是一种用于识别和分析导致特定结果或现象的因素的工具。在数据分析的过程中,构建和实施这一模型涉及多个步骤和方法。以下是一些关键的步骤和方法,以帮助理解如何进行原因分析模型的数据分析。
1. 数据收集与准备
为了进行有效的原因分析,首先需要收集相关的数据。这些数据可以来自多个来源,例如数据库、调查问卷、实验结果等。在收集数据后,进行数据清理是至关重要的。确保数据的完整性和准确性,去除重复值、缺失值和异常值,以便为后续的分析奠定基础。
2. 选择合适的分析方法
根据数据的性质和分析目标,选择合适的分析方法。常用的方法包括:
- 回归分析:用于识别自变量与因变量之间的关系,通过建立回归模型来预测因变量的变化。
- 因子分析:用于识别数据中潜在的变量,帮助理解数据的结构。
- 路径分析:用于展示不同变量之间的关系,帮助分析因果关系。
3. 建模与验证
在选择合适的方法后,开始构建模型。模型建立后,进行验证是非常重要的,确保模型的有效性和可靠性。使用交叉验证等方法来检查模型的表现,确保其在未见数据上的泛化能力。
4. 结果分析与解释
通过模型分析得出的结果需要进行深入解读。识别主要影响因素,了解这些因素如何相互作用以及它们对结果的具体影响。使用可视化工具(如图表和图形)来展示结果,使其更易于理解。
5. 提出改进建议
在分析结果的基础上,提出可行的改进建议。这些建议应围绕如何优化过程、提高效率或改进产品等方面展开。建议的实施将有助于验证模型的有效性,并为未来的分析提供数据支持。
为什么要进行原因分析模型的数据分析?
进行原因分析模型的数据分析能够带来许多益处,帮助组织和个人更好地理解和应对复杂的问题。以下是一些主要原因:
1. 识别关键因素
原因分析模型帮助识别出影响特定结果的关键因素。这使得组织能够集中精力在最重要的变量上,从而提高工作效率。
2. 优化决策过程
通过深入了解各因素之间的关系,管理者能够基于数据做出更为科学的决策。这种数据驱动的决策方式能够减少主观判断带来的误差。
3. 提高问题解决能力
当出现问题时,原因分析模型可以帮助迅速找到根本原因,避免只针对表面现象进行修复。这种方法使得问题解决变得更为系统化和高效。
4. 支持战略规划
通过对影响因素的深入分析,组织能够更好地进行战略规划,制定出更具针对性的长期发展策略。
5. 促进跨部门协作
原因分析常常涉及多个部门的协作,通过共同分析数据,促进了各部门之间的信息共享与合作,有助于形成合力,推动组织整体目标的实现。
如何确保原因分析模型的有效性?
确保原因分析模型的有效性是一个复杂的过程,涉及多个方面的考虑。以下是一些确保模型有效性的策略:
1. 持续的数据监测
定期监测和更新数据,以确保模型所依赖的信息始终是最新的。过时的数据可能导致错误的结论和决策。
2. 与领域专家合作
在进行原因分析时,与相关领域的专家合作,可以帮助提高分析的准确性和有效性。专家的经验和知识可以为模型提供宝贵的见解。
3. 迭代优化
模型的建立和实施是一个迭代的过程。根据分析结果和实际情况,不断调整和优化模型,以提高其适用性和准确性。
4. 使用多种分析工具
不同的分析工具和方法具有各自的优缺点,结合使用多种工具可以帮助获得更全面的视角,提升分析的深度和广度。
5. 建立反馈机制
建立反馈机制,及时收集实施后的效果和结果,通过反馈不断完善分析模型,使其更具适应性。
总结
原因分析模型的数据分析是一个系统的过程,涵盖从数据收集到结果分析的多个环节。其重要性不仅体现在能够识别出影响特定结果的关键因素,更在于为决策提供了科学依据,推动组织的可持续发展。通过不断的实践和优化,原因分析模型将成为解决复杂问题的重要工具,帮助组织在竞争激烈的环境中立于不败之地。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。